CommonLibSSE NG
Loading...
Searching...
No Matches
RE::BSPointerHandleManagerInterface< T, Manager > Class Template Reference

#include <BSPointerHandle.h>

Public Types

using value_type = T
 

Static Public Member Functions

static BSPointerHandle< T > GetHandle (T *a_ptr)
 
static bool GetSmartPointer (const BSPointerHandle< T > &a_handle, NiPointer< T > &a_smartPointerOut)
 

Member Typedef Documentation

◆ value_type

template<class T , class Manager >
using RE::BSPointerHandleManagerInterface< T, Manager >::value_type = T

Member Function Documentation

◆ GetHandle()

template<class T , class Manager >
static BSPointerHandle< T > RE::BSPointerHandleManagerInterface< T, Manager >::GetHandle ( T *  a_ptr)
inlinestatic

◆ GetSmartPointer()

template<class T , class Manager >
static bool RE::BSPointerHandleManagerInterface< T, Manager >::GetSmartPointer ( const BSPointerHandle< T > &  a_handle,
NiPointer< T > &  a_smartPointerOut 
)
inlinestatic

The documentation for this class was generated from the following file: